What is the business challenge?
The ability to send traditional SS7 signaling over IP has been available for many
years, but the migration to SIGTRAN has been slow. The cost of maintaining SS7 on
traditional TDM network architectures is becoming more expensive and does not take
advantage of the standards and technology now available. Network operators are now
making this migration at an increasing pace and need to do this in a reliable and
cost effective-manner with no disruption to their customers or existing applications.
How can network operators achieve this migration to SIGTRAN while reducing operational
costs, maintaining service availability, and future proofing their network investment?

Our solution
Ulticom's industry-leading Signalware solutions enable network operators to cost-effectively
and seamlessly transition their networks from SS7 to IP. As an integral part of
the Ulticom Signalware offer, telecommunications equipment manufacturers can now
build equipment with the capability to enable a graceful migration from SS7 to SIGTRAN.
Additionally, this equipment can be deployed in a traditional SS7 architecture and
then migrated - incrementally, link by link, device by device - to an IP transport
based upon SIGTRAN. Such a migration path - with zero down time - is a critical
requirement for any telecommunications equipment being deployed today.
This solution - first introduced by Ulticom - is referred to as "Super Node."
